"Look, Ma, I’m Vibrating!

Everything in this world is made of energy: you, me, the rock, the table, the blades of grass. And since energy is actually vibration, that means that everything that exists vibrates. Everything! Including you and me.

Modern-day physicists have finally come to agree that energy and matter are one and the same, which brings us back to where we started: that everything vibrates, because everything–whether we see it or not–is energy.

But even though there’s only one energy, it vibrates differently. Just like the sound that pours out of a musical instrument, some energy vibrates fast (such as high notes) from high frequencies, and some vibrates slow (such as low notes) from low frequencies.

Unlike the tones from a musical instrument, however, the energy that flows out from us comes from our highly charged emotions to create highly charged electromagnetic wave patterns of energy, making us powerful–but volatile–walking magnets."

Attention all Toastmasters Clubs!

Eight is the magic number. As of the April 1, 2014 dues deadline, the requirement for a club to be considered in good standing is for there to be eight member dues paid. Three of the eight must be renewing members.
